It looks like the crashing document is a red herring entirely, as Writer and Draw both crash briefly upon opening. Safe mode does not crash. The banner "You are running version 7.3 of LibreOffice for the first time. Do you want to learn what's new?" only appears while running Safe Mode. I've solved this issue. Tools -> Options -> Disable "Use Hardware Acceleration" and "Use Skia for all rendering" as proposed in the following thread https://www.reddit.com/r/libreoffice/comments/sjujvd/libre_office_writer_crashing_within_10_seconds_of/ *** This bug has been marked as a duplicate of bug 146581 *** You marked your bug as a duplicate of a report that was itself marked as a duplicate of bug 146402. Ok, then it's probably bug 146402. You could test with Win-x86_64@tb77-TDF from https://dev-builds.libreoffice.org/daily/master/current.html to confirm the bug is gone in the upcoming major release. *** This bug has been marked as a duplicate of bug 146402 *** I uninstalled Libreoffice; Installed Win-x86_64@tb77-TDF; Deleted %APPDATA%\libreoffice and launched Writer & Draw. I can confirm that the development version did not crash while using Hardware Acceleration and Skia for all rendering. Thanks to all! Great to hear. By the way, the unstable version installs separately and has a separate user profile, so you can use it side by side with your stable version. |
